The Custom Form Layout function helps the admin to customize the layout and format of the Claim Application form used to record any new claim. The form is divided into four sections of which Claim Details and Calculation sections comprise of compulsory items that cannot be removed where as Other Details and Claim Approval Window comprise of elements that can be maintained or removed as per user requirement. The number of columns in each section and the flow of items in each section can also be customized using this function.

How to Show/Hide items from sections?
Note: This function is only applicable on Other Details and Claim Approval Window sections. All items in Claim Details and Calculation Section are compulsory.
Step 1: Go to Master Configuration under Administration on eClaims Dashboard
Fig.4.2.3.3.11 eClaims Dashboard
Step 2: Go to Custom Form Layout Tab under Administration on eClaims Dashboard
Fig.4.2.3.3.12 Custom Form Layout
Step 3: Click on the Section you wish to modify to open side window
Fig.4.2.3.3.13 Custom Form Layout
Step 4: Uncheck the “Visible” column corresponding to the item you wish to remove
Fig.4.2.3.3.14 Custom Form Layout
Step 5: Save changes and proceed
Fig.4.2.3.3.15 Custom Form Layout
